Understanding Essential Oil Quality and Safety Standards
When obtaining aromatic extracts, understanding quality and safety regulations is vital. The market can be confusing, with numerous oils presented as “pure” or “therapeutic grade,” but missing concrete, third-party confirmation. Real essential oils are extracted from plants using specific processes; improperly processed oils may contain adulterants, synthetic chemicals, or have diminished therapeutic benefits. Always research the supplier’s reputation and look for chemical analysis reports to ensure genuineness. Furthermore, careful application – including dilution, patch testing, and awareness of potential allergies – is paramount for secure application and preventing adverse effects.
The Ultimate Handbook to Safe Essential Oil Dilution Ratios
Proper dilution is absolutely critical when using natural aromas. Improper application can lead to skin irritation , photosensitivity, or even more serious health problems . This article breaks down the recommended dilution percentages for adults, children, and furry friends. Generally, a 1-3% dilution is considered safe for most individuals, meaning approximately 1-3 drops of essential oil per teaspoon (5ml) of copyright oil. Kids require even lower dilutions , usually between 0.5%-1%, and it's always best to consult with a qualified aromatherapist before using essential oils on anyone under the age of twelve . Always use a quality copyright oil like jojoba oil to ensure safe and effective application.

Essential Oils: A Beginner’s Guide to Quality, Dilution & Safety
Getting started with pure oils can feel daunting, but understanding a few key aspects ensures a secure experience. First, prioritize genuine oils; look for those that are 100% pure and ideally listed with the botanical name of the plant. Proper dilution is absolutely crucial – never apply undiluted to your skin; instead, mix them with a copyright oil like jojoba, almond, or grapeseed product. A general guideline is 1-3% dilution for adults—that's approximately 6-18 drops of essential oil per 29.5 ml of copyright. Always perform a skin sensitivity check before widespread use, and be aware that some oils are not suitable for specific populations, particularly pregnant women, children, or those with pre-existing medical issues. Research each oil's properties & contraindications thoroughly!
